# node-red-contrib-alexa-local

This is a dead-simple node for adding Alexa capability to your NodeRED flow.

## Installation
Install directly from your NodeRED's Setting Pallete
or
Change your working directory to your node red installation. Usually it's in ~/.node-red.
$ npm install node-red-contrib-alexa-local
## How to use
* Add this node to your flow
* Give it a unique **Device Name**
* Ask "Alexa, discover devices"
* That's it!

## Known issues
* Doesn't support Echo Gen 2 & Echo Plus local devices discovery yet
* Echo Show, Echo Spot, Sonos One do not have the capability to discovery devices locally

**Does it support door lock/curtain/AV/TV or other types of devices?**
Unfortunately no. In order to keep this node so simple to use, it was designed to emulate a Philips Hue bridge & device within local network. Amazon Echo is hardcoded to support only on/off/dimming command via this route. Any other type of support has to go through the Alexa Skills route (cloud-based). There is another node does just that [node-red-contrib-alexa-home-skill](https://github.com/hardillb/node-red-contrib-alexa-home-skill)
**Example dimming commands**
* Alexa, set Kitchen Light to 40%
* Alexa, set Aircon temperature to 30
* Alexa, increase Kitchen Light
* Alexa, lower Kitchen Light by 15%
